At 4PM, we work closely with youths to strengthen resilience, well-being and positive outcomes. We are expanding our initiatives and seeking a dedicated Social Worker to drive our structured mentoring and youth development programmes. This role combines programme delivery with casework and psychosocial support, working closely with volunteer mentors and community partners to provide timely, coordinated support for youths with diverse needs.
Key Responsibilities:
Implement and coordinate structured mentoring and youth development programmes for youths, including planning and running engagement sessions and group mentoring activities aligned to programme objectives.
Collaborate with internal teams and external stakeholders to strengthen holistic support for youths, ensure safeguarding, and facilitate timely referrals when needed.
Supervise volunteer mentors to ensure safe, meaningful and effective mentoring relationships, including ongoing mentor guidance.
Provide casework management and psychosocial support to youths/beneficiaries with varying needs and presenting issues, including basic assessment, individual check-ins, brief interventions and appropriate referrals for higher-risk cases.
Monitor and evaluate participant engagement, attendance, progress and outcome indicators using programme tools/systems, and contribute to continuous programme improvement and reporting.
Maintain accurate documentation, case notes, reports and programme records, including support for grant compliance and reporting requirements.
Requirements:
Degree in Social Work.
Relevant experience in the social service sector
